Portable toilets offer significant eco-friendly advantages, making them an ideal choice for environmentally conscious event planners and construction managers. Firstly, they conserve water remarkably; while a typical flush toilet uses between three to five gallons per flush, a portable toilet uses minimal water, often using no more than a few ounces when a portable sink is available. This is achieved through advanced tank designs and waterless or low-water toilet technologies. Moreover, portable toilets prevent contamination of the environment, as they are designed to safely contain and treat waste, adhering to strict environmental regulations. By utilizing specialized equipment and techniques to process waste off-site, these facilities mitigate the risk of direct environmental contamination. Presenting both durability and sustainability, portable toilets made from recyclable materials contribute positively to environmental well-being. They are constructed using durable materials that endure multiple uses without compromising performance, ideal for temporary facilities that need frequent transport and setup. Additionally, streamlined logistics in portable toilet deployment support environmental goals. Due to their lightweight construction, they support fuel conservation through reduced transportation emissions during delivery and retrieval. This not only reduces the carbon footprint associated with deploying sanitation facilities but also ensures less impact on event sites, maintaining the natural state of the land. Portable toilets thus offer a remarkable balance of functionality and sustainability in an eco-conscious world.
